DotNetNuke で CardSpace 認証を有効にする (未確認)

DotNetNuke は認証モジュールとして CardSpace を持っているが、これを有効にするためには、サイトで CardSpace を有効にするチェックボックスを設定する以外におそらく以下の作業が必要。

  • SSL サイトとして構築する
  • そのSSLサイトの証明書に対する秘密鍵を、ASP.NET 実行プロセスアカウントで読むことができるようにする

ネタ元: http://trac.dbartholomew.net/wiki/DotNetNukeCardSpaceAuthenticationProvider

後者の秘密鍵をASP.NET実行プロセスアカウント(NETWORK SERVICE または ASPNET) で読むことができるようにする作業については、WCF用のドキュメント 方法 : X.509 証明書を WCF からアクセス可能にする が分かりやすい。

現時点ではSSLサイトとして構築するに至っていないため未確認。

広告

コメントを残す

以下に詳細を記入するか、アイコンをクリックしてログインしてください。

WordPress.com ロゴ

WordPress.com アカウントを使ってコメントしています。 ログアウト / 変更 )

Twitter 画像

Twitter アカウントを使ってコメントしています。 ログアウト / 変更 )

Facebook の写真

Facebook アカウントを使ってコメントしています。 ログアウト / 変更 )

Google+ フォト

Google+ アカウントを使ってコメントしています。 ログアウト / 変更 )

%s と連携中

%d人のブロガーが「いいね」をつけました。